[Digikam-users] Problem compiling 2.4.1 on debian

Ivan Tarozzi itarozzi at gmail.com
Thu Dec 15 14:12:32 GMT 2011


On 15/12/2011 14:47, Ivan Tarozzi wrote:
> Hi,
> I'm trying to upgrade my digikam 2.0.0 self compiled to the lastthe last
> 2.4.1.
>
> After resolved JSon problem thanks to Yannick's post, I now obtain a new
> error building photolayoutseditor:
>
>
> [ 19%] Building CXX object
> extra/kipi-plugins/photolayoutseditor/CMakeFiles/libphotolayoutseditor.dir/plugin/photolayoutseditor.cpp.o
>
> /home/ivan/src/digikam-2.4.1/extra/kipi-plugins/photolayoutseditor/plugin/photolayoutseditor.cpp:
> In constructor
> ‘KIPIPhotoLayoutsEditor::PhotoLayoutsEditor::PhotoLayoutsEditor(QWidget*)’:
> /home/ivan/src/digikam-2.4.1/extra/kipi-plugins/photolayoutseditor/plugin/photolayoutseditor.cpp:131:
> error: ‘class KComponentData’ has no member named ‘setAboutData’
> make[2]: ***
> [extra/kipi-plugins/photolayoutseditor/CMakeFiles/libphotolayoutseditor.dir/plugin/photolayoutseditor.cpp.o]
> Error 1
> make[1]: ***
> [extra/kipi-plugins/photolayoutseditor/CMakeFiles/libphotolayoutseditor.dir/all]
> Error 2
> make: *** [all] Error 2
>
>
> The setAboutData seems to be inserted in qt 4.7
>
> I installed libqt4-dev:
> libqt4-dev:
> Installato: 4:4.7.3-8
> Candidato: 4:4.7.3-8
>
> Can someone help me?
>
> Ivan

Sorry,
I searched in debian packages and kcomponentdata.h is included in 
kdelibs5-dev, and not in libqt4-dev

I have installed version 4.4.5 from squeeze repository

debian repository ( testing and sid) reports 4.6.5 available but I have 
some problem upgrading due dependency errors.

Have you some tips?
Is digikam breaking compatibility with debian?!?

Thanks

Ivan



More information about the Digikam-users mailing list